2. Command Codes
Command Structure:
<ESC>WA aaa...a
Example:
Placement:
Default:
Function:
To specify the printing of a date and/or time field from the printer's in-
ternal clock. This may be used to date/time stamp your labels.
Input:
<ESC>A
<ESC>H0010<ESC>V0100<ESC>XB1The current date is:
<ESC>XB1<ESC>WADD/MM/YYY*Y*/WW*
<ESC>H0010<ESC>V0200<ESC>XB1The current time is:
<ESC>XB1<ESC>WAhh:mm:ss*
<ESC>H0010<ESC>V0300<ESC>XB1The current time is:
<ESC>XB1<ESC>WAHH*:mm:ss*:TT*
<ESC>Q1<ESC>Z
* = from firmware version 1E2050, 1E3002 for CL6xxVA
96

Calendar Print

*YYYY 4 digit Year: 1981 ~ 2080
YY last 2 digit Year: 00 ~ 99
MM Month: 01 ~ 12
DD
Day: 01 ~ 31
hh
12 Hour: 00 ~ 23
mm Minute: 00 ~ 59
*ss Second: 00 ~ 59
*TT AM/PM: AM, PM ( Do not use for numeric barcode)
*HH 24 Hour: 00 ~ 11
*JJJ Julian Date: 001 ~ 366
*WWWeek: 00 ~ 53
*ww Week: 01 ~ 54
<ESC>XB1<ESC>WADD/MM/YYYY/WW
Anywhere within the data stream .
None
